Product details

60 MHz GBP at 1 mA — the power-efficiency anchor

The Analog Devices LT6220IS5#TRPBF is a single general-purpose op-amp that delivers a 60 MHz gain-bandwidth product while drawing only 1 mA of supply current. That combination — 60 MHz GBP at 1 mA — is the headline trade-off that makes this part a candidate for active filters, ADC drivers, or signal-conditioning stages where every milliamp in the power budget is accounted for. Supply span runs from 2.2 V up to 12.6 V, covering single Li-ion through industrial 12 V rails. Input offset voltage is specified at 700 µV, input bias current at 250 nA — adequate for moderate-impedance sensor interfaces.

Rail-to-rail output and supply flexibility

The rail-to-rail output stage is the key enabler for single-supply designs: it swings within millivolts of each rail, so a 3.3 V supply yields nearly the full 3.3 Vpp output swing. That matters when driving an ADC input or a downstream comparator that needs the full signal range. The supply voltage range of 2.2 V to 12.6 V means the same part can be used across a 3.3 V portable product and a 12 V industrial sensor interface without a respin.

Frequently asked questions

Is LT6220IS5#TRPBF a rail-to-rail op amp?

Yes, the output stage is rail-to-rail, allowing the output to swing within millivolts of both supply rails. The input common-mode range is not rail-to-rail — it extends from the negative rail to approximately 1.1 V below the positive rail.
